Three women — a soccer fan, a dancer and a veterinary nurse — returned to Israel on Sunday, amid cheers and tears of joy after 15 months in captivity in the Gaza Strip. They were greeted by their families who had advocated for their release at home and abroad.
Tears, cheers and celebrations greeted 90 Palestinian women and children released as part of a ceasefire deal between Israel and Hamas just after midnight on Monday. Families and onlookers waited for hours in the cold to greet their loved before white buses transported them out of Ofer Prison, an Israeli facility in the occupied West Bank. A celebratory mood coursed through the crowd, with some families sharing food and cotton candy being sold on the street.
The release by Israel of 90 Palestinian prisoners followed the return of three women who had been held captive in Gaza by Hamas and was part of the first phase of the deal.

Battery materials maker Vianode will supply General Motors Co. with synthetic anode materials for electric vehicle batteries, the Norway-based company announced last week. The long-term supply deal, which has a “multi-billion dollar value,” aims to help GM strengthen its North American battery and EV supply chain. The synthetic graphite will be shipped from a large-scale plant that Vianode is building in North America. It will be supplied to Ultium Cells, GM’s joint venture with LG Energy Solution, and be used to produce next-generation EV batteries and drive units. Production at the new facility is slated to start in 2027.
The nominees for the best of the worst of cinema – the awards known as the Razzies – were released Tuesday, and the oft-derided “Joker” sequel led the pack. “Joker: Folie à Deux” scored seven nominations including worst actor and actress for stars Joaquin Phoenix and Lady Gaga, respectively, followed by “Borderlands,“ “Madame Web,” “Megalopolis” and “Reagan” with six apiece. (“Joker: Folie à Deux” was produced by Warner Bros. Pictures, which like CNN is owned by Warner Bros. Discovery.)
